Event Description
|
According to the reporter, in a gastroplasty, after the stomach was completely dissected, there was a problem loading the stapler.The moment they loaded the stapler, when positioning and closing the reload onto the handle, the stapler clicked and then locked.The surgeon tried to activate the device, but it was not successful.The device was not able to fire.Another device was used to complete the case.There was no patient injury.
